← Back

Charlene Houghton

Charlene Houghton

Born: 1990-07-01 • Hong Kong, British Crown Colony

No biography available.

Filmography
Furious Attack poster
Furious Attack
2026
I Am the White Tiger poster
I Am the White Tiger
2019 • Self
The Empty Hands poster
The Empty Hands
2017 • Charlene
No Image
The Gathering
— • Charlene